Margaret Sutherland Brown An agent with Folio Literary Management (see other agents at this agency). About I'm a Vice President and literary agent at Folio representing literary and upmarket commercial fiction and narrative non-fiction.Previously I was an agent at Emma Sweeney Agency, LLC, and transitioned to represent many of ESA's clients at Folio in January 2020. Before becoming an agent, I spent the first seven years of my career in editorial, primarily at Thomas Dunne Books, an imprint of St. Martin's Press, where I worked on a wide range of fiction and non-fiction. As an agent, I use my insider knowledge of how a publishing house operates to my clients' advantage, and my editorial background informs how unusually closely and thoroughly I work with clients to develop a project before we ever submit to publishers. I'm proud to work with immensely talented authors, including NEW YORK TIMES bestsellers; winners of the Asian/ Pacific American Award in Literature, the National Jewish Book Award, the Ploughshares Emerging Writer Award; finalists for the National Book Award, the PEN/ Hemingway Award, the California Book Award, and the Women's Prize; Indie Next Pick and NYT Editor's Choice authors; and authors chosen for national book clubs such as Reese's Book Club, Book of the Month Club, Barnes & Noble Discovery, and Target.I grew up in Fort Worth, Texas, graduated from Wake Forest University as an English major with a double minor in journalism and Spanish, and now live in Brooklyn with my husband and two sons. When I'm not reading I love to take advantage of New York City's art, dance, theater, and restaurant scene. I also love to travel.I'm grateful every day to have the privilege of supporting writers in their work of bringing into the world literature that describes, enriches and transforms our lives. Country of Publication United States Professional Associations Member of AALA AI Policy Unknown AI policy Collapse section Fiction Open WHAT I'M LOOKING FOR:Voice-driven, idiosyncratic and searing novels in the vein of the books of Melissa Broder, Rachel Cusk, Julia May Jonas (VLADIMIR), Katie Kitamura, Raven Leilani (LUSTER), Jenny Offill, Helen Phillips, Dana Spiotta, and Rachel Yoder (NIGHTBITCH)Multi-generational, sweeping, and emotionally-engaging novels like Brit Bennett's THE MOTHERS, Miranda Cowley Heller's THE PAPER PALACE, Xochitl Gonzalez's OLGA DIES DREAMING, Tayari Jones' AN AMERICAN MARRIAGE, Rebecca Makkai's THE GREAT BELIEVERS, Torrey Peters' DETRANSITION, BABY, and Audrey Niffenegger's THE TIME TRAVELER'S WIFEIntelligent, witty, and fully-realized page-turners like the books of Rumaan Alam, Heather Cocks & Jessica Morgan, Laura Dave, Patricia Lockwood's NO ONE IS TALKING ABOUT THIS, Kiley Reid's SUCH A FUN AGE, and Colson Whitehead's SAG HARBORDark, spiky, psychologically-rich thrillers like the novels of Megan Abbott, Gillian Flynn, Katie Gutierrez, Jessica Knoll, and Gin Phillips (FIERCE KINGDOM)Literary historical fiction that immerses its reader completely in another fascinating era: think the novels of Jo Baker, Esi Edugyan, Kaitlyn Greenidge, Janice Y.K. Lee, Hilary Mantel, Maggie O'Farrell, Maggie Shipstead, and Amor TowlesFresh re-imaginings of mythology and fairy tales for adult readers, from Silvia Moreno-Garcia's MEXICAN GOTHIC to Madeleine Miller's CIRCE to Robin McKinley and Naomi Novik's novelsAudience:Open to a broad Audience.Genres: General Subgenre: Historical Mystery/Crime Open to all/most Subgenres Suspense/Thriller Open to all/most SubgenresLengths: NovelStyles:Open to all/most Styles, including: Literary, Mainstream.Topics: Open to all/most Topics including... Folklore/Mythology: Ancient mythologies, Fairy tales, See guidelines.Submissions:Method: Email. Simultaneous submissions: Simultaneous submissions are allowed. Collapse section Nonfiction Open WHAT I'M LOOKING FOR:Paradigm-shifting non-fiction with a sociological bent like Matthew Desmond's EVICTED, Jill Leovy's GHETTOSIDE, and the books of Peggy Orenstein and Bee WilsonNarrative non-fiction with an inimitable take on contemporary life from a female perspective, as found in the books of Sloane Crosley and Nora Ephron as well as in Lauren Collins' WHEN IN FRENCH and Lisa Taddeo's THREE WOMENIlluminating books about parenting and family life, both narrative and prescriptive, like Angela Garbes LIKE A MOTHER, Julie Lythcott-Haims's HOW TO RAISE AN ADULT, Becky Kennedy's GOOD INSIDE, Eve Rodsky's FAIR PLAY, and Jennifer Senior's ALL JOY AND NO FUNAudience:Open to a broad Audience.Lengths: BookStyles:Open to all/most Styles, including: Literary, Mainstream.Topics: Open to all/most Topics including... Children/Family: Parenting/Child care. Lifestyle: General, Cooking. Sexuality/Gender: Women/Female issues. Society/Culture: General, Social issues, See guidelines.Submissions:Method: Email. Go to agent's webpage Report: Submission/Query Correction/Update New Cover ArtSocial:Facebook FacebookInstagram @folioliteraryX (Twitter) @FolioLiterary For the Agent: Request Interview Duosuma Submission Manager Link to Duotrope Agent Impersonation Scams are becoming commonplace.A legitimate agent will not contact you and request money to represent you. Never pay an agent an up-front fee. That is not how literary agent representation works. Agents earn a commission only after they've landed a publishing deal for you. Also, agents scarcely ever contact writers. If an agent that you haven't queried contacts you about representation, be suspicious. Look up the agent and check if the email address is correct for that agent/agency.
